ABSTRACT
This study was undertaken to investigate the use of instructional materials for teaching CRS in secondary school students in Abakaliki local government area of Ebonyi State. The descriptive survey research was adopted for the study. The instrument for the study was a questionnaire. The method of data analysis used in analyzing the data gotten from the respondents was Simple percentage and table. Findings from the study revealed that the use of instructional materials in teaching CRS in secondary schools help to improve students academic performance in the subject in Abakaliki, Ebonyi State. Findings also revealed that, most CRS teachers are not trained on how to make use of advanced instructional materials for teaching CRS in secondary school in Abakaliki Local Government Area of Ebonyi State. Findings also showed that students who are taught CRS with the use of instructional materials perform significantly better in the subject than students who were taught CRS without the use of instructional materials, and lastly, findings revealed that the Government and School Management have a role to play in the provision of the necessary instructional materials needed for a quality teaching and learning process. Also, the teachers are encouraged to make use of instructional materials while teaching and ensure proper maintenance of the instructional materials. Based on the findings recommendations were made.
